    A great upload of a wonderful song, the Tennessee Moon album is a fabulous album, a change of direction for Neil at the time, finally fulfilling a desire to record a country flavoured album in the home of country music, the quality of the songs were up to Neil's usual high standards, working and collaborating with some of country music's finest talents, Lyrically it was Neil's finest album in a long while at that time, with real poignant and soul searching songs, as well as some fabulous upbeat toe tapping numbers, "Gold Don't Rust" "Matter Of Love" and of course "Tennessee Moon", the real heartbreaker on the album was "Like You Do" a song that rips through you emotionally,

    I remember at the time of release the promotional campaign hailed it as Neil Diamond's finest work in a long time, and 18 songs that already sound like classics, I have never shared the view that Neil Diamond suffered a severe lull in his career, he has always continued to turn out heartfelt and meaningful music, and in his later years has really tapped into his muse, his last three albums have all hit the mark, long may he continue to touch us with his wonderful gifts.

    Thank you for your wonderful reply and compliments, I have been a fan of Neil Diamond since being a young boy, where my musical tastes were older than my years, it was Neil's songwriting ability that first switched me on to him, and then seeing him live at the memorable Woburn Abbey concert of 1977 put a performance to those wonderful songs,

    In the late 60's and early 70's Neil Diamond had established himself as possibly the most prolific songwriter around, aided with his unique and natural ability to interpret not just his own compositions but those of other notable artists and fellow songwriters, Cohen, Brel, Mitchell, Paxton, to name a few, I recall reading a comment by Jeff Barry who took Neil under his wing with wife Ellie Greenwich, where he said, "We were aware of Neil's great songwriting, but it was his unique and distinctive voice that captivated us, along with his brooding loner persona he presented, it worked a treat, his swarthy looks, and that deep rich baritone, he was music gold, added to his growing reputation as a great live performer he became hot as a pistol,

    It is obvious why Neil Diamond has remained one of the most beloved music stars in the world, his natural talents, and his ability to connect with people, his audiences, and his appeal right across the music spectrum, I have never heard any negativity about Neil, I am sure he has his detractors, but they are usually those who don't get what Neil is about, I had the pleasure of meeting Neil in 1992, a very brief and impulsive act by myself, where having watched his show at Birmingham's NEC arena, Neil left the stage and passed my seat which was second row aisle seat, he had performed in the round, and had to pass where I sat, I stood up and thrust out my hand in a handshake gesture, and stated, "Great Show Neil" he reciprocated by shaking my hand and gave thanks, and stated, he loved coming to England, we have some of our greatest fans here, and it's a pleasure to put our show on for you, thank you for attending, and hope to see you at another of our performances, he was then ushered away to the confines of his dressing room, Neil Diamond is a genuinely sincere man, and equally humble despite his status as being one of the most famous people on the planet,
